Overmixing your carrot cake batter can lead to a dense and heavy texture This occurs because too much mixing incorporates excess air and develops the gluten in the flour, which affects how the cake rises Mix your batter just until the ingredients are combined Overmixing can result in a cake that rises unevenly and sinks in the center.

An oily bottom in carrot cake is often due to excessive oil, improper mixing, or incorrect baking temperature

Ensure you measure oil accurately, mix ingredients well, and bake at the right temperature.
